
This editable lesson focuses on the core Design and Technology (D&T) skill of developing technical knowledge. In this practical lesson, children will follow step-by-step instructions to build a wooden chassis with wheels and axles for a Roman chariot. They will work safely with tools, test how well their chassis moves and carry out simple MOT-style checks to identify and fix problems. Children will adjust and improve their builds to ensure the chassis is stable, aligned and able to move smoothly.

National Curriculum objectivesDesign & Technology: Year 4Pupils should be taught to:
select from and use a wider range of tools and equipment to perform practical tasks (for example, cutting, shaping, joining and finishing) accurately
select from and use a wider range of materials and components, including construction materials, according to their functional properties and aesthetic qualities
apply their understanding of how to strengthen, stiffen and reinforce more complex structures
understand and use mechanical systems in their products [for example, gears, pulleys, cams, levers and linkages]...
